Evergreen Glass Sculptures
One thing I like about making glass sculptures is the hunt for materials. That’s as much fun as making the sculptures themselves. It’s especially cool when you suddenly hit on a similar color or design of glass at different places. That’s what happened with this evergreen glass sculpture. Suddenly I started seeing this distinct deep shade of green at various places. I picked up a vase at an estate sale, a candy dish at a rummage, and some dessert cups at Goodwill. Finally, I saw a bowl at thrift store, and I knew I had enough to make a whole sculpture.
